"HTTP 404 File not found" for file downloads

I have an application in appspot.com. When I attempting any file
download using <a> tag in html, it throws file not found error.

Please suggest solution.

The URL in your <a> tag needs to point to either a handler or a static resource.

If your getting a 404 then the URL is incorrect and does not map to either of these.

Thanks for your reply. The <a> tag points to the correct document. And I have the document in the same folder as that of other html files.
 
The code is as follows
 
 
<a href='../ApplicationForm.doc' style='text-decoration: none' target='_blank'>
    Admission Form
<br><img  width=30% height=30% src="../download_button.png">
    </a>
 
But when I am trying to open an image using the same code above, the browser opens the image. But it doesnt open any word or text document.

you should upload it as static file,this error because this file is considered in the local host and GAE doesn't find it, you should configure app.yaml and specify this 
file in it , see this link for app.yaml configuration https://developers.google.com/appengine/docs/python/config/appconfig, you can go to the log for this application to see the error description.
